Summary:

The River Valley Community School District operates two schools - River Valley Elementary and River Valley Junior-Senior High School. Both schools serve a relatively small student population, with enrollments of 155 and 148 students, respectively. However, the schools have faced challenges, with declining statewide rankings and high chronic absenteeism rates over the past several years.

River Valley Elementary is ranked 412 out of 576 Iowa elementary schools, with a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ger. The school has seen a decline in its statewide ranking, going from 301 out of 599 in 2015-2016 to 412 out of 576 in 2024-2025. Its test scores are mixed, with some grade levels performing above the state average in ELA, while others are below in both ELA and math. The school also has a high chronic absenteeism rate of 21.6%.

Similarly, River Valley Junior-Senior High School is ranked 243 out of 340 Iowa high schools, with a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ger. The school has also seen a decline in its statewide ranking, going from 220 out of 336 in 2022-2023 to 243 out of 340 in 2024-2025. Its test scores are mixed, with some grade levels performing above the state average in ELA and math, while others are below. The school has a high chronic absenteeism rate of 21.6% and a slightly below-average graduation rate of 88.3%.
